Abstract
384,513. Controlling motor vehicles. FORD MOTOR CO., Ltd., 88, Regent Street, London.-(Assignees of Sheldrick, L. S. ; 1424, River Lane, Dearborn, Michigan, U.S.A.) March 22, 1932, No. 8550. Convention date, Oct. 27, 1931. [Class 79 (v).] A vehicle transmission system comprises a one-way isolating clutch 43, Fig. 2, between the change gearing and the road wheels, which clutch is adapted to be locked out by a toothed disc 45 splined on the driven shaft 13 of the change gearing. The disc 45 is operated automatically to lock the free-wheel clutch out when reverse drive is put in, and the free-wheel clutch is adapted automatically and preferably resiliently to be rendered operative again when the gear control lever is moved out of " reverse " into " neutral." When a gear 30 is slid to the right into mesh with a reversing idler 29 by a conventional shift lever (not shown) it strikes the pin 47 and thrusts the parts into the position shown in Fig. 7 in which the one-way clutch 43 is locked out of the disc 45. A spring 50 has thus been compressed so that on the shift lever being returned to neutral, the disc 45 is disengaged to allow the free-wheel clutch to function. The spring 50, which is part of an independent control of the lock disc 45, engages between a sleeve 48 integral with the striker 46 and a piston 52 on a plunger 51 locked by a poppet 62. A wire 55, Fig. 2, fast at 54 to the plunger 51 leads through a sheath 56 to a lever 60, Fig. 4, secured to the vehicle instrument board 58. On raising the lever 60, the plunger 51 moves to the right of Fig. 2, and since it engages the striker positively at 53, Fig. 7, the disc 45 is moved positively into locking position from which it is removable only by the spring 50. The lever 60 is lockable in two positions by the poppet 62 at the other end of the wire.
